A. Segal et T. Miloh, NOVEL 3-DIMENSIONAL DIFFERENTIAL GAME AND CAPTURE CRITERIA FOR A BANK-TO-TURN MISSILE, Journal of guidance, control, and dynamics, 17(5), 1994, pp. 1068-1074
The formulation and solution of a new pursuit-evasion differential gam
e are presented in this paper. Considering the game as a ''game of kin
d,'' in Isaacs' terminology, capture criteria are established in terms
of the game parameters for a faster bank-to-turn pursuer engaging a s
lower but more maneuverable evader in three-dimensional space. This pa
per covers the range of players' speed ratio for which the barrier sur
face is of the ''classical'' type, i,e., with tangential termination o
n the target set.
